Revise cleanup IR generation to fix a major bug with cleanups (PR7686)
as well as some significant asymptotic inefficiencies with threading multiple jumps through deep cleanups. git-svn-id: https://llvm.org/svn/llvm-project/cfe/trunk@109274 91177308-0d34-0410-b5e6-96231b3b80d8
